2019 LBP to HKD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2019

During 2019, the LBP to HKD ex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on August 25, valuing the pair at 0.0053.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on May 12, dropping to 0.0051.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.0002 HKD.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 0.0052 to the December average rate of 0.0052, the exchange rate registered a net change of -0.71% (reflecting a weakening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2019 high of 0.0053 was up 0.94% compared to the 2018 peak of 0.0052,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.
